Browse Source

Test: fixed various unused function warnings.

pull/317/head
Vladimír Vondruš 7 years ago
parent
commit
49d70377af
  1. 5
      src/Magnum/GL/Test/AbstractShaderProgramTest.cpp
  2. 2
      src/Magnum/GL/Test/TextureArrayGLTest.cpp
  3. 1
      src/Magnum/Shapes/Test/CapsuleTest.cpp
  4. 1
      src/Magnum/Shapes/Test/CylinderTest.cpp
  5. 2
      src/Magnum/TextureTools/Test/DistanceFieldGLTest.cpp

5
src/Magnum/GL/Test/AbstractShaderProgramTest.cpp

@ -54,10 +54,7 @@ void AbstractShaderProgramTest::constructNoCreate() {
} }
void AbstractShaderProgramTest::constructCopy() { void AbstractShaderProgramTest::constructCopy() {
class DummyShader: public AbstractShaderProgram { class DummyShader: public AbstractShaderProgram {};
public:
explicit DummyShader() {}
};
CORRADE_VERIFY(!(std::is_constructible<DummyShader, const DummyShader&>{})); CORRADE_VERIFY(!(std::is_constructible<DummyShader, const DummyShader&>{}));
CORRADE_VERIFY(!(std::is_assignable<DummyShader, const DummyShader&>{})); CORRADE_VERIFY(!(std::is_assignable<DummyShader, const DummyShader&>{}));

2
src/Magnum/GL/Test/TextureArrayGLTest.cpp

@ -82,7 +82,9 @@ struct TextureArrayGLTest: OpenGLTester {
#ifndef MAGNUM_TARGET_GLES #ifndef MAGNUM_TARGET_GLES
void samplingSwizzle1D(); void samplingSwizzle1D();
#endif #endif
#if !defined(MAGNUM_TARGET_GLES2) && !defined(MAGNUM_TARGET_WEBGL)
void samplingSwizzle2D(); void samplingSwizzle2D();
#endif
#ifndef MAGNUM_TARGET_GLES #ifndef MAGNUM_TARGET_GLES
void samplingBorderInteger1D(); void samplingBorderInteger1D();

1
src/Magnum/Shapes/Test/CapsuleTest.cpp

@ -40,7 +40,6 @@ struct CapsuleTest: TestSuite::Tester {
explicit CapsuleTest(); explicit CapsuleTest();
void transformed(); void transformed();
void transformedAverageScaling();
void collisionPoint(); void collisionPoint();
void collisionSphere(); void collisionSphere();
}; };

1
src/Magnum/Shapes/Test/CylinderTest.cpp

@ -40,7 +40,6 @@ struct CylinderTest: TestSuite::Tester {
explicit CylinderTest(); explicit CylinderTest();
void transformed(); void transformed();
void transformedAverageScaling();
void collisionPoint(); void collisionPoint();
void collisionSphere(); void collisionSphere();
}; };

2
src/Magnum/TextureTools/Test/DistanceFieldGLTest.cpp

@ -54,7 +54,9 @@ struct DistanceFieldGLTest: GL::OpenGLTester {
explicit DistanceFieldGLTest(); explicit DistanceFieldGLTest();
void test(); void test();
#ifndef MAGNUM_TARGET_WEBGL
void benchmark(); void benchmark();
#endif
private: private:
PluginManager::Manager<Trade::AbstractImporter> _manager; PluginManager::Manager<Trade::AbstractImporter> _manager;

Loading…
Cancel
Save